$45,000

Sw 128 Terrace Road, Ocala, FL 34481

Save Contact

Sold Price:

$45,000

Sold Date: 12/03/2024

Sw 128 Terrace Road Ocala, FL 34481

Sold MLS# O6255157

1.16 Acres Lot/Land